Mid-Winter Break Trip to Silver Mountain

We went with a bunch of school families to Silver Mountain in Idaho after finding pretty good deals on lodging and lift tickets. It wasn't quite Jackson Hold or Sun Valley, but it wasn't Snoqualmie Pass either. We weren't sure about the way the mountain is set up--the village is in Kellog, and there's a three mile gondola ride (claimed to be the world's longest) to get up to the actual ski area base. It all seems to work pretty well however--just don't forget a critical piece of gear in your room! There's also a big indoor water park connected with the resort which the kids loved. The hill didn't have much new snow, but what they had was drier than anything we'd been on that year in the Cascades. Overall we had a great few days of skiing and will probably go back. Of course, they got feet of powder there the week after we left.
